Playboy's Best Games of 2007

Here are the winners and runners-up for all the categories:

Game of the Year: BioShock
Runners-up: Rock Band, Mass Effect, Super Mario Galaxy, The Orange Box

Most Innovative: Rock Band
Runners-up: Portal, Assassin's Creed, Crush, Super Paper Mario

Best Writing: Mass Effect
Runners-up: BioShock, Portal, Assassin's Creed, Uncharted: Drake's Fortune

Best Adrenaline Rush: Call of Duty 4: Modern Warfare
Runners-up: God of War II, Guitar Hero III: Legends of Rock, Project Gotham Racing 4, Halo 3

Best Jiggle Factor: Heavenly Sword
Runners-up: Ninja Gaiden Sigma, Conan, Lara Croft Tomb Raider: Anniversary

Guiltiest Pleasure: LEGO Star Wars: The Complete Saga
Runners-up: Stranglehold, Puzzle Quest: Challenge of the Warlords, Overlord, Mario Strikers Charged

Best Portable Game: The Legend of Zelda: Phantom Hourglass
Runners-up: Puzzle Quest: Challenge of the Warlords, Syphon Filter: Logan's Shadow, Silent Hill: Origins, Dead Head Fred

Worst Game: Vampire Rain
Runners-up: Jackass: The Game, Lair, Guitar Hero Encore: Rocks the 80s, The Eye of Judgment, Hour of Victory

[ Judges: Scott Alexander, Damon Brown, John Gaudiosi, Scott Jones, Marc Saltzman, Scott Stein and Scott Steinberg ]
